Yoga practice is a set of tools that can bring light into this unconscious situation.

Yoga reveals its self in practice. Magic is happening all around us but it can become dulled by overloaded senses and a mind that generalizes events into the frame of ‘familiarity’. Our perception is conditioned to accept certain values irrespective of their current validity. Awakening that comes with practice takes us beyond these limitations.

Yoga practice helps us to become clear about the harmony that is arising in any given moment. A harmony of ‘me’- the personal experience and “I”- the impersonal self; the universal forces that shape the unfolding of every moment.

Regularity and perseverance, develop awareness of subtle aspects of the mind. Being connected more fully, we are better informed about life choices, effectively our awareness brings wisdom into action on a daily basis.

In any given moment these fruits of the practice are sometimes felt deeply and at other times completely missed. However, the practice can always be considered “fruitful” because it cultivates awareness that recognizes the nature of constant flux. We learn to dis-identify with the outcome of our actions. This brings about lightness through direct experience of wholeness.
